Shimmer – Nichole

After a little break I’d love to continue with Shimmer Polish swatches. Today’s beauty is Nichole – a festive mix of silver, blue and red glitter of different sizes.

In the pics you can see Shimmer Nichole layered over OPI’s I Vant to Be A-Lone Star, which is a grey/silver shimmer. To play the red glitter up I added a red accent. Four flower-shaped rhinestones accentuate the silver and blue glitters :)

Shimmer Polish Nichole

Like all Shimmer polishes, Nichole is generously packed with glitter, so I needed just 1 thin coat of the polish to get the glitter effect I wanted. Nichole, as well as other Shimmer Polish glitters, is available for $12 via Shimmer Polish Etsy store.
